Lithium-ion batteries are rechargeable batteries commonly found in portable electronics and electric vehicles. These batteries are favored for their high energy density, lightweight nature, and longevity. However, when they reach the end of their life cycle, they need to be disposed of properly. Failing to do so can lead to lithium leaks, battery fires, and increased landfill waste.
Recycling lithium-ion batteries not only prevents environmental pollution but also recovers valuable materials. It’s estimated that a single lithium-ion battery contains numerous components like lithium, cobalt, nickel, and graphite that can be reused in new batteries or other products. The demand for these materials is increasing, making battery recycling a profitable endeavor.
Various local councils and recycling centers in the UK offer battery recycling programs. Many supermarkets and electronic retailers also provide battery drop-off points. Research your local options to find a recycling program that accepts lithium-ion batteries.
Many businesses and manufacturers have started buy-back programs, where consumers can sell their used lithium-ion batteries for cash. Companies like EcoFlo and Battery Recyclers UK provide payment for batteries that meet particular criteria. Check their websites for detailed instructions on how to participate.
Several online platforms facilitate battery recycling for cash. Websites such as Gumtree and Facebook Marketplace allow you to sell your used batteries to private buyers. Ensure you follow safety guidelines when listing and trading your batteries online.
Local businesses, particularly those in the electronics or automotive sectors, may be interested in purchasing used lithium-ion batteries for refurbishment or recycling. Establishing a partnership can be mutually beneficial. Reach out to local businesses and inquire about their recycling policies and interest in purchasing used batteries.

Recycling lithium-ion batteries has a significant positive impact on the environment. It conserves natural resources by reducing the need for mining new materials. Furthermore, it decreases greenhouse gas emissions associated with the production of new batteries. By recycling, you contribute to a circular economy where resources are reused rather than wasted.
The UK government is increasingly investing in battery recycling initiatives, driven by the need for sustainable waste management practices. New regulations may emerge to encourage more individuals and businesses to recycle their batteries. Additionally, technological advances in recycling methods will likely enhance the efficiency and profitability of battery recycling.
